Web1. Click on the Start button and then click on the Settings Icon. 2. On the Settings screen, click on Network and Internet icon 3. On the next screen, click on Status in the left pane and click on HomeGroup option located under “Change your network settings” heading in right pane. 4. On the HomeGroup screen, click on Create a HomeGroup button. 5. WebApr 25, 2024 · To access your HomeGroup settings, either search for "HomeGroup" using the Windows search feature or navigate to Control Panel > HomeGroup. If you're in a HomeGroup already, you'll see an option called Leave the HomeGroup. Click the link and select Leave the HomeGroup for a second time to confirm your selection. In a HomeGroup, you can select which folders you'd like to share with other computers that join the group. shell warren hartlepoolWebJul 24, 2014 · Open up Windows Explorer, and then find the Homegroup option in the left-hand navigation pane. Right-click on Homegroup and choose “View the HomeGroup password”. And there you go, your password in nice bold text—and there’s even a print button. Rather easy, wasn’t it? shell warranty
